SGPC to give free education, shelter to Sikh girls in J&K

To promote education among Sikh girls in Jammu and Kashmir, the Shiromani Gurdwara Parbandhak Committee (SGPC) has decided to offer free education and accommodation to them in the institutions being run by the SGPC. 

SGPC chief Avtar Singh Makkar said that a committee would be formed to conduct survey of schools in J&K to enlist Sikh girl students.

During a meeting with the SGPC chief, Kashmir Sikh Sangat chairman. Dhanwat Singh said that the Sikh community in Jammu and Kashmir was facing a plethora of problems and nothing was being done address them. "J&K Sikhs have religious, social, political and economic issues. Sikhs are being ignored and not being given their due," Dhanwant claimed.
